#290274 Hex Color Code

#290274

The Hexadecimal Color #290274 is a contrast shade of Midnight Blue. #290274 RGB value is rgb(41, 2, 116). RGB Color Model of #290274 consists of 16% red, 0% green and 45% blue. HSL color Mode of #290274 has 261°(degrees) Hue, 97% Saturation and 23% Lightness. #290274 color has an wavelength of 455.66667n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#290274 is #333399.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#290274 is #207. The Closest Color to #290274 is #191970. Official Name of #290274 Hex Code is Deep Blue.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#290274 is 65 Cyan 98 Magenta 0 Yellow 55 Black and #290274 CMY is 65, 98, 0.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#290274 is hsl(261,97,23,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(261, 98, 45).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#290274 is 4.09, 1.78, 16.65.
Hex8 Value of #290274 is #290274FF. Decimal Value of #290274 is 2687604 and Octal Value of #290274 is 12201164. Binary Value of #290274 is 101001, 10, 1110100 and Android of #290274 is 4280877684 / 0xff290274.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#290274 is 0.182, 0.079, 0.079 and YIQ Color Space of #290274 is 26.657, -13.3881, 43.7253.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#290274 is 1.06, 0.25, 16.41.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#290274 is 14.29, 44.66, -54.73.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#290274 is 14.29, 0.89, -50.14.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#290274 is 14.29, 70.64, 309.21. Hunter Lab variable of #290274 is 13.34, 31.37, -64.65.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#290274

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
